Debian中如何实现JS模块化
在Debian系统中实现Ja vaScript模块化

免费影视、动漫、音乐、游戏、小说资源长期稳定更新! 👉 点此立即查看 👈
想在Debian系统里把Ja vaScript代码组织得井井有条,实现真正的模块化开发?其实没那么复杂,跟着下面这几个清晰的步骤走,很快就能上手。
1. 选择模块加载器或打包工具
第一步,得找个好帮手。市面上模块加载器和打包工具选择不少,像Browserify、Webpack、Parcel这些都挺流行。关键看你的项目具体需要什么,以及你个人更偏爱哪种工作流。没有绝对的好坏,只有合不合适。
2. 安装Node.js和npm
工欲善其事,必先利其器。大多数现代Ja vaScript工具都建立在Node.js生态之上,所以得先把它请进来。在Debian上安装Node.js和它的包管理器npm,一行命令就能搞定:
sudo apt update
sudo apt install nodejs npm
执行完这两条命令,基础运行环境就准备好了。
3. 安装模块加载器或打包工具
工具选好了,环境也有了,接下来就是安装。这里以Webpack为例,在项目目录下通过npm安装它和它的命令行工具:
npm install --sa ve-dev webpack webpack-cli
这个命令会把Webpack作为开发依赖安装到你的项目中。如果选择其他工具,操作也大同小异。
4. 配置模块加载器或打包工具
安装只是开始,想让工具按照你的想法工作,还得稍加配置。通常需要创建一个配置文件,比如webpack.config.js。在这里面,你需要告诉它:入口文件在哪、打包好的文件输出到哪、如何处理不同类型的模块等等。别担心,每个工具的文档都会详细说明这些配置项。
5. 编写模块化Ja vaScript代码
这才是重头戏。现在,你可以尽情地用ES6的import和export语法来编写代码了。当然,也支持CommonJS或AMD等其他模块规范。把大段代码拆分成一个个职责单一的小模块,你会发现代码的可读性和可维护性瞬间提升。
6. 运行模块加载器或打包工具
模块写好了,配置也完成了,是时候让打包工具上场了。运行对应的命令,它就会自动分析模块间的依赖关系,并把它们打包成浏览器能直接运行的bundle文件。对于Webpack,通常的命令是:
npx webpack
看到终端提示打包成功,这一步就算完成了。
7. 在HTML文件中引用打包后的bundle文件
最后一步,把打包生成的bundle文件(比如main.bundle.js)引入到你的HTML页面中。就像以前引入单个JS文件一样,用一个标签即可。浏览器加载这个文件,就能运行你所有的模块化代码了。
走完这七步,在Debian上实现Ja vaScript模块化开发的目标就达成了。整个过程其实是一条非常标准的现代前端工程化路径。这里虽然以Webpack为例,但核心思路是相通的。如果你选用其他工具,只需参考其官方文档调整具体命令和配置,整体框架依然适用。
游乐网为非赢利性网站,所展示的游戏/软件/文章内容均来自于互联网或第三方用户上传分享,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系youleyoucom@outlook.com。
同类文章
Ubuntu下Python如何进行安全编程
在Ubuntu下进行Python安全编程 在Ubuntu操作系统上开发Python应用程序时,安全性是贯穿整个软件开发生命周期的核心要素。本文将提供一套系统性的Ubuntu Python安全编程指南,涵盖从环境配置到代码部署的关键实践,帮助开发者构建更健壮、更安全的应用程序。 1 使用虚拟环境 项
Ubuntu下Python数据库连接如何操作
在Ubuntu下使用Python连接数据库,通常需要安装相应的数据库驱动和库。以下是一些常见数据库的连接操作: 1 MySQL 搞定MySQL连接,其实就两步:先把环境搭好,再把代码跑起来。 首先,安装MySQL数据库和Python的MySQL驱动。打开终端,依次执行: sudo apt-get
如何在Ubuntu上使用Java开发工具
在 Ubuntu 上使用 Ja va 开发工具 一 安装与配置 JDK 万事开头先筑基,Ja va开发的第一步,自然是安装和配置好JDK。在Ubuntu上,这事儿其实相当简单。 更新软件源并安装 OpenJDK:通常推荐安装LTS版本,比如OpenJDK 11或OpenJDK 17,以获得长期稳定的
Java文件操作之创建常规文件与临时文件
1 创建常规文件createFile() 在Ja va NIO 2的世界里,当你需要创建一个全新的空文件时,Files createFile(Path, FileAttribute ) 就是你的首选工具。这个方法设计得相当周到,直接上图,咱们边看边聊。 核心特点: 防覆盖机制:如果目标文件已经
Ubuntu 如何保障 Python 安装安全
Ubuntu 系统安全安装 Python 的完整指南与最佳实践 一、 核心安全原则与基础认知 在 Ubuntu 系统中进行 Python 安装,首要遵循“系统稳定性优先”的核心原则。系统默认的 usr bin python3 解释器是众多核心组件(如 APT 包管理器、GNOME 桌面环境、sys
- 日榜
- 周榜
- 月榜
1
2
3
4
5
6
7
8
9
10
1
2
3
4
5
6
7
8
9
10
相关攻略
2015-03-10 11:25
2015-03-10 11:05
2021-08-04 13:30
2015-03-10 11:22
2015-03-10 12:39
2022-05-16 18:57
2025-05-23 13:43
2025-05-23 14:01
热门教程
- 游戏攻略
- 安卓教程
- 苹果教程
- 电脑教程
热门话题

